README Notes for WinFax PRO 4.0 Patch April 22, 1994
==================================================================
This README file includes the following information:
- Who Needs this WinFax PRO 4.0 Patch
- How to Update WinFax PRO 4.0 from DOS
- How to Update WinFax PRO 4.0 from Windows
- Contacting Technical Support
Who Needs this WinFax PRO 4.0 Patch
===================================
Only users running the March 20, 1994 release of WinFax PRO should
run this patch. See the About dialog in WinFax PRO for the program
release date.
The enclosed patch updates WinFax PRO 4.0 to include the following:
- Remote Retrieval capability - If you have a Class 1 fax/modem,
you can poll remote fax devices to retrieve faxes. For example,
connect to a fax information service to obtain up-to-the-minute
international weather forecasts. You can also poll your computer
from remote locations to retrieve faxes from your WinFax
Receive Log folder. Password and Calling Station Identifier (CSID)
checks ensure the security of polling.
- Fax MailBox capability - When you subscribe to the Fax MailBox
service, you get a unique, private telephone number to deposit
or retrieve faxes and voice messages. You can call into this
service from WinFax and receive the faxes directly into your
WinFax Log.

You should have the following update files:
README.1ST (this document - instructions for updating)
WINPATCH.EXE (executable program to run the patch from Windows)
DOSPATCH.BAT (batch file to run the patch from DOS)
PATCHER.EXE (executable program that creates the patch from DOS)
ENABLE.RTP (contains file difference information for patching)
ENABLE.PIF (program information file)
When you run the patch the following WinFax PRO 4.0 files are updated:
faxmng.exe
wfxmod.exe
wfxmod1.exe
modems.dat
wfxdlg.dll
winfax.hlp
Note: When you update WinFax PRO using the patch, the program
release date in the About dialog changes to April 15, 1994
and the Class1/Class2/Sendfax/WP date changes to
April 15, 1994. The Viewer date remains March 20, 1994.
How to Update WinFax PRO 4.0 from DOS Using DOSPATCH.BAT
========================================================
Do the following to update WinFax PRO 4.0 from DOS.
Note: Be sure to EXIT completely from Windows before running the
patch files. DO NOT run the patch under a DOS session.
1. Store the update files on a disk or on your hard disk,
preferably in a separate directory.
2. Run the patch program from within the directory where the
patch files are stored.
DOSPATCH {WinFax directory}
For example, if WinFax 4.0 is located in C:\WINFAX, run the
following to update the program to include Remote Retrieval and
Fax MailBox capabilities.
DOSPATCH C:\WINFAX
How to Update WinFax PRO 4.0 from Windows Using WINPATCH.EXE
============================================================
Do the following to update WinFax PRO 4.0 from Windows.
1. Store the update files on a disk or on your hard disk.
2. Start Windows.
3. If you have the files on a disk, insert the disk into
the "A" drive. (If the external drive you are using is a letter
other than "A", substitute that letter for "A".)
4. From the Program Manager File menu, select Run.
5. In the Run dialog, type the following command line reflecting the
location where you stored the update files, for example ...
A:\WINPATCH
... then click OK.
6. In the dialog that appears, click Continue to update WinFax PRO 4.0.
Your software is automatically updated to include Remote Retrieval and
Fax MailBox capabilities.
